🥘 Ingredients

12 items
  • 3 cups old-fashioned rolled oats
  • 1 cup raw almonds, chopped
  • 1 cup raw pumpkin seeds
  • 1 cup unsweetened shredded coconut
  • 2 tablespoons chia seeds
  • 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 0.5 teaspoon ground nutmeg
  • 0.5 teaspoon salt
  • 0.25 cup coconut oil, melted
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 large banana, ripe and mashed
  • 0.5 cup unsweetened applesauce

📝 Instructions

9 steps
1

Preheat your oven to 325°F (165°C) and line a large baking sheet with parchment paper.

2

In a large mixing bowl, combine the rolled oats, chopped almonds, pumpkin seeds, shredded coconut, chia seeds, ground cinnamon, ground nutmeg, and salt. Stir until well mixed.

3

In a separate small mixing bowl, whisk together the melted coconut oil, vanilla extract, mashed banana, and unsweetened applesauce until smooth.

4

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and stir with a wooden spoon or spatula until the mixture is evenly coated.

5

Spread the granola mixture in an even layer on the prepared baking sheet.

6

Bake in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es, stirring halfway through to ensure even baking, until the granola is golden brown and crunchy.

7

Remove from oven and let the granola cool completely on the baking sheet. As it cools, it will become crispier.

8

Once cooled, break any large clusters into smaller bits and transfer the granola to an airtight container for storage.

9

Serve the granola with your favorite dairy-free milk, yogurt, or enjoy it as a dry snack.
